最近在开发AI应用时,发现一个特别影响效率的问题:每次新建项目都要重复搭建环境、配置API调用、写样板代码。直到尝试了英伟达免费token和InsCode(快马)平台的组合方案,开发效率直接翻倍。分享下我的实践心得:

  1. 痛点分析
    传统AI项目初始化至少要处理这些琐事:创建虚拟环境、安装依赖库、配置API密钥、编写基础请求代码、设计项目结构。这些工作占用了30%以上的开发时间,但技术含量很低。

  2. 解决方案设计
    用Python写了个自动化脚本,只需输入项目名和模型类型(如"text-generation"),就能生成完整项目脚手架。脚本核心功能包括:

    • 自动创建标准化的目录结构(configs、src、tests等)
    • 生成预置英伟达API调用的模板代码
    • 写入配置文件(含token占位符)
    • 生成requirements.txt依赖文件
    • 创建基础单元测试用例
  3. 与快马平台联动
    脚本还增加了特殊功能——生成适配InsCode(快马)平台的提示指令。运行后会输出可直接粘贴到平台AI对话区的命令,自动创建同名项目并填充生成的代码。实测从零到可运行项目只需20秒。

  4. 效率对比

    • 手动创建:15-30分钟(易出错)
    • 使用脚本:1分钟本地生成 + 20秒平台同步
    • 节省时间:90%以上
  5. 进阶技巧

    • 在config.py使用环境变量管理token更安全
    • 通过平台内置的AI辅助功能,可以进一步自动生成业务逻辑代码
    • 利用平台的一键部署,直接获得可公开访问的测试地址

示例图片

实际体验下来,这套方案最爽的是"三无"体验:

  • 无需反复复制粘贴样板代码
  • 无需手动配置部署环境
  • 无需担心本地和线上环境不一致

特别适合快速验证AI创意场景。比如上周有个黑客松比赛,我用这个方案在1小时内就完成了3个不同模型的POC演示,这在以前至少要花半天时间。

工具链的完整度真的决定开发效率上限。现在每次看到同事还在手动创建项目文件夹,都会安利他们试试InsCode(快马)平台的自动化方案。毕竟,把时间浪费在重复劳动上实在太可惜了。

Logo

汇聚全球AI编程工具,助力开发者即刻编程。

更多推荐